What is a Registered Agent?
A designated agent is a person or company designated to handle legal documents and official notices on behalf of a corporation. This includes crucial materials such as service of process for court cases, state notices, and legal alerts. The legal representative acts as the communication link between the entity and the authorities, ensuring that the organization is informed of any lawsuits or obligations that may emerge.
Registered agents are important for upholding a organization's compliance with local laws. In many areas, having a registered agent is a legal requirement. This function helps guarantee that a organization can be consistently contacted during working hours. By supplying a consistent location for official notices, registered agents help protect the business's confidentiality and sustain corporate image.

Understanding Registered Agent Prerequisites
All business organization is compelled to appoint a registered agent to maintain conformity with regulatory requirements. A registered agent is a representative or organization designated to handle official documents, such as service of process, tax notifications, and yearly report alerts on behalf of the business. Each state has particular registered agent criteria, including being recognized as a resident of that state, maintaining a real street address, and being available during standard business hours.

Cost of Registered Agent Solutions
When considering registered agent services, comprehending the expenses involved is important for any business owner. The fees for hiring a registered agent can change significantly based on the provider and the level of service offered. On average, businesses can anticipate to pay between one hundred to 300 annually. However, it is vital to review what is offered in these fees, as some providers offer additional services like compliance alerts and business mail handling, which may explain a greater price.
Affordable registered agent solutions exist for startups and small businesses, allowing businesses to handle costs while still obtaining reliable service. Some registered agent companies provide different pricing tiers based on the services provided. For example, a standard service might encompass only the statutory requirements for receiving legal documents, whereas a complete package could include annual report filings and compliance tracking. It is crucial to check the fine print and understand the features that come with each pricing tier to steer clear of unexpected expenses.

Methods to Change The Agent of Record
Modifying your registered agent can be a clear-cut process to assist guarantee your business continues aligned to local laws. First, check the existing registered agent arrangement. Pinpoint all specific requirements or procedures set forth from the current agent service & make sure that you comprehend its implications associated with the switch. This step remains crucial as some areas may have unique regulations about registered agent switches.
Next, find a dependable agent of record provider that aligns for your business needs. When assessing potential agent services, evaluate factors including cost, services provided, reputation, plus customer support. Look for testimonials about agent providers and testimonials to help make an informed selection. After you've selected a replacement provider, get in touch with them to start the setup process & obtain all needed paperwork needed to facilitate the transition.
Finally, send the correct forms with the state’s regulatory body to officially modify your registered agent. This may involve submitting a registered agent change form accompanied by all fees owed. After the submission, be sure to obtain confirmation regarding the change, since this will serve as your record of compliance. Remember to notify the former agent of the switch to prevent potential complications and confusions.
